Fortnite might return to iOS App Store in 2023 as Epic Games CEO tweets a hint

The popular battle royale is supposedly making a return to Apple devices!

Fortnite, the blockbuster battle royale game developed by Epic Games is expected to return to iOS App Store in 2023. In August 2020 the game was removed from App Store and Google Play Store after the violation of a direct payments policy. After a few months, Fortnite made a return to iOS devices through Nvidia GeForce Now.

Fortnite had a huge number of players on iOS devices and the removal of the game for some time hindered the battle royale game’s huge player base. The announcement from Tim Sweeney has reignited hopes among the iOS players of the popular game. 

Fortnite to return on App Store after a two-year-long lawsuit

According to the latest developments, it looks like the game will be finally available for playing on iOS again. On January 1, 2023, CEO Tim Sweeney posted a screenshot of ‘Fortnite’ celebrating the new year in 2023 with a tweet saying “Next year on iOS!

Considering that Fortnite was kicked out of the App Store on August 14, 2020, for violating the App Store terms and conditions as a result of introducing its own payment system in protest against Apple and Google taking 30% as payment fees. The announcement on Twitter looks like the game is returning to the App Store again. 

Fortnite return to App Store
Image via Epic Games

However, no further details have been shared by the developers as to why the game is making a return. Epic Games has been in an antitrust lawsuit over fees with Apple and Google for over two years. In this regard, according to some, the lawsuit has entered the final stage through an agreement. Since the legal matters are on the verge of getting settled, industry insiders are hoping that this would lead to the return of the game.
